Output e3f296936d926783cb986b89f3d28a50f320e4fdb17afda779ab9d477ce81d0c:0

value
210000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95cdab0635b39be2e1d6f4a1368d3fd7b58cbaa5 OP_EQUAL
address
3FM6zCD59TRmxsbsuhygWUrQFMyhC5vDhg
transaction
e3f296936d926783cb986b89f3d28a50f320e4fdb17afda779ab9d477ce81d0c
spent
true